Abstract
The utility model discloses an internet-based equipment remote operation and maintenance platform, which comprises a plurality of field data acquisition boards, wherein the field data acquisition boards are electrically connected with data acquisition terminals arranged at the operation and maintenance object or in the space around the operation and maintenance object; a communication interface with Modbus communication capacity is arranged on the field data acquisition board; the field data acquisition board is accessed to the Modbus-to-DP embedded module through a communication interface; the Modbus-to-DP embedded module is in communication connection with the OLM module; the OLM module communicates with a Siemens 300 series CPU through a DP network; and the CPU is connected with the operation and maintenance platform through a special number module of the medium mobile private network. Detailed Description
Example 1:
the internet-based equipment remote operation and maintenance platform shown in fig. 1 comprises a plurality of field data acquisition boards, wherein the field data acquisition boards are electrically connected with data acquisition terminals arranged at an operation and maintenance object or in a space around the operation and maintenance object; the monitoring system comprises a collecting terminal, a remote operation and maintenance platform, a monitoring system and a monitoring system, wherein the collecting terminal is used for monitoring the electrical condition, the network condition and the working environment condition of an operation and maintenance object, and monitoring the environment condition of an installation occasion of the operation and maintenance object, the monitoring system is comprehensive, collected data are judged through a field data collecting board, so that distributed collection and distributed processing are adopted, field direct alarming can be carried out on the abnormal work, the data are sent to the remote operation and maintenance platform for alarming, and the operation and maintenance object is reminded to be; a communication interface with Modbus communication capacity is arranged on the field data acquisition board; the field data acquisition board is accessed to a Modbus-to-DP embedded module through a communication interface, and the Modbus-to-DP embedded module is in communication connection with the OLM module; the OLM module communicates with a Siemens 300 series CPU through a DP network; the CPU is connected with the operation and maintenance platform through a special number module of the medium mobile private network; the field data acquisition board is accessed into a PROFIBUS-DP network through a Modbus-to-DP embedded module to enable the field data acquisition board to become a PROFIBUS-DP slave station; and the data is sent to the CPU of the Siemens 300 series by using the optical fiber link module; the Siemens 300 series CPU is used as a lower computer, the lower computer transmits data to the operation and maintenance platform through a special number module of a medium mobile private network, and the mobile base station is used for carrying out wireless data transmission, so that the transmission stability is good; the operation and maintenance platform is directly developed on the mobile service server.
The Modbus-to-DP embedded module is M0306 embedded module. The field data acquisition board is a minimum system of a single chip microcomputer; and a local alarm is arranged at the minimum system of the single chip microcomputer. The data acquisition terminal comprises a network fault detector, a temperature and humidity monitor, an electrical parameter monitoring module and a smoke alarm.
